java/jsp/spring/error2013. 2. 26. 13:19

java.lang.IllegalStateException: Errors/BindingResult argument declared without preceding model attribute. Check your handler method signature!  

 

위의 에러는 Validate를 하는 메소드 내에서 BindingResult의 순서와 관련된 에러인듯 하다.

 

BindingResult가 HttpServletRequest, HttpServletResponse, ModelMap 등~ 보다 먼저 선언되어야

에러가 나지 안았다!!!

 public String updateSwList(            

            @ModelAttribute("swInfoVO") ST_Sw_VO swInfoVO,
            BindingResult bindingResult,
            Model model,
            SessionStatus status)
            throws Exception{


이와같이 BindingResult를 꼭 앞에 쓰는 습관을 길러야겠다...



물론 원인은 알지 못한다...........


'java/jsp/spring > error' 카테고리의 다른 글

Context initialization failed  (2) 2013.03.04
Posted by 유기농농부